Seeking a Systems Engineer to support the Distributed Common Ground System, Navy (DCGS-N) Family of Systems (FoS) which includes DCGS-N INC 1 Block 1, DCGS-N INC 1 Block 2, DCGS-N INC2, the DCGS-N Enterprise Node (DEN), the Joint Concentrator Architecture (JCA) and the Intelligence Carry On Program (ICOP) and systems in development. DCGS-N is the Navy's premier Intelligence, Surveillance and Reconnaissance (ISR) processing system.
The successful applicant will be a major contributor to intelligence software integration and testing in PMW-120's System Engineering Division.
The position will involve extensive application configuration and candidates should possess an administrator-level understanding of n-tier Enterprise applications (db, app server, and client) architecture/management as well as the capacity to follow detailed installation procedures.
